V
ladimir and Peggy Toussant are
the owners of WBKEVegasradio.
com, an Internet streaming
radio station that caters to the needs
of Las Vegas locals. In less than one
year, the couple have developed a
business model that is providing quality
programming and creating opportunities
for deejays, musicians, talk show hosts
and community organizations. They
have also created two additional radio
streaming stations;
WBKESoFlaRadio.com
and VegasRawradio.
com.

Throughout
their 25 year
relationship, the
Toussants have
shared a passion
for helping others
become more
successful. In fact,
Peggy said that
Vladimir’s sense of
community attracted
her to him when they
were high school
classmates.
“Even when we were teenagers,
Vlad was always into building people
up and I am very similar to him in that
way. We never question each other when
it comes to giving someone a helping
hand.”
“When we were developing the
concept of WBKEVegasradio, we thought
a lot about how the station could h elp
show hosts pursue their dreams. There
are so many people out there who have
messages to share with the world that
are important, but they lack a platform to
present from. Our station provides that
platform. We are proud to be partners in
their success.”
Vladimir attributes much of his
community-focused philosophy to his
upbringing on the island of Haiti.
“I have always gotten a tremendous
amount of satisfaction from contributing
to the lives of others. So many people
have given my wife and I helping hands
through the years and that has helped
me to appreciate the value of helping
others even more.”
